Output 59599aee7d988f02e9352dfcc6df6f09ae9924006337b1b82e97dc73277aa99d:0

value
5394389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82c53a185299665f421ea8dc40f0dfce0a33088e OP_EQUAL
address
3DcU33p65nkDtppi1pz9LCnQ5sCrsbN2XA
transaction
59599aee7d988f02e9352dfcc6df6f09ae9924006337b1b82e97dc73277aa99d
spent
true